CODEM L3

conception développement multimédia
 
AccueilAccueil  ­CalendrierCalendrier  ­FAQFAQ  ­RechercherRechercher  ­S'enregistrerS'enregistrer  ­MembresMembres  ­GroupesGroupes  ­ConnexionConnexion  
Poster un nouveau sujet   Répondre au sujetPartager | 
 

 SQL to MySQL, la date me gonfle

Voir le sujet précédent Voir le sujet suivant Aller en bas 
AuteurMessage
Fred'X
Langue vivante


Nombre de messages: 980
Localisation: =#= PARIS =#=
Date d'inscription: 17/11/2004

MessageSujet: SQL to MySQL, la date me gonfle   Lun 28 Mai à 9:10

Hello,

Je suis en train de transférer une base MS-SQL vers une base MySQL.

Le problème est que la date en MS-SQL est sous la forme : 20030122 21:28:21.060 et elle ne veut pas rentrer dans la case MySQL sous la forme 2003-01-22 21:28:21

Est-ce qu'il y a une solution pour la convertir avant de l'exporter ?

Ou une autre solution, je suis preneur.

pendu

_________________
Attention, ce flim n'est pas un flim sur le cyclimse...
playmobitch 4 ever
Revenir en haut Aller en bas
Voir le profil de l'utilisateur
dj_ouf
Langue vivante


Nombre de messages: 518
Date d'inscription: 10/01/2005

MessageSujet: Re: SQL to MySQL, la date me gonfle   Lun 28 Mai à 13:22

'llo Fred'x

tu essaye d'importer le fichier c'est ca? moi j'ai déjà eu aussi des probs ac ça en général je constrisais ma requete sql dans le bloc notes pour l'insérer ensuite par phpmyadmin.. mais c'est p-e ce que tu as déjà fait?
Revenir en haut Aller en bas
Voir le profil de l'utilisateur
Fred'X
Langue vivante


Nombre de messages: 980
Localisation: =#= PARIS =#=
Date d'inscription: 17/11/2004

MessageSujet: Re: SQL to MySQL, la date me gonfle   Lun 28 Mai à 13:30

En fait je vais de merde en merde, dès que j'ai une solution ça me pose un nouveau problème.

La plus grosse c'est que le fichier SQL à importer fait près de 75mo.

Le précédent webmaster a mis les données des articles de trois sites différents dans la même table, j'adore ! Evidemment je n'ai aucune note de prod.

J'ai d'abord dupliqué ma table sur le serveur en utilisant EMS SQL Manager (merci yani !) et pour sélectionner seulement les entrées qui m'intéressaient.
Après j'ai scindé le fichier en paquets de 500 enregistrements avec Notepad2 et j'ai reconstitué ma base.

A la place de datetime j'ai mis varchar comme type de données, en limitant à 17 pour ne pas avoir les putains de milisecondes. Après je vais faire mes requêtes via php pour nettoyer la base (le code asp.net ça pue du cul, vraiment) et je transformerai les dates en timestamp (merci Géraud).

_________________
Attention, ce flim n'est pas un flim sur le cyclimse...
playmobitch 4 ever
Revenir en haut Aller en bas
Voir le profil de l'utilisateur
Vilcoyote
Langue vivante


Nombre de messages: 470
Localisation: partout
Date d'inscription: 05/11/2004

MessageSujet: Re: SQL to MySQL, la date me gonfle   Mar 29 Mai à 11:04

sinon comme je t'ai répondu par mail, tu peux essayé mssql2mysql (petit logiciel de convertion qui fonctionne cependant pas tester avec les dates).

_________________
Revenir en haut Aller en bas
Voir le profil de l'utilisateur
Fred'X
Langue vivante


Nombre de messages: 980
Localisation: =#= PARIS =#=
Date d'inscription: 17/11/2004

MessageSujet: Re: SQL to MySQL, la date me gonfle   Ven 1 Juin à 12:56

J'ai vu et t'en remercie mais le problème c'est qu'il est en shareware.
Pour le moment ça semble fonctionner correctement, il y a bien deux ou trois balises à la con qui font un peu bugger mais dans l'ensemble ça devrait aller.

Merci.

_________________
Attention, ce flim n'est pas un flim sur le cyclimse...
playmobitch 4 ever
Revenir en haut Aller en bas
Voir le profil de l'utilisateur
 

SQL to MySQL, la date me gonfle

Voir le sujet précédent Voir le sujet suivant Revenir en haut 
Page 1 sur 1

Permission de ce forum:Vous ne pouvez pas répondre aux sujets dans ce forum
CODEM L3 :: Truc et astuce :: Programmeur-
Poster un nouveau sujet   Répondre au sujet